Set LC_ALL=C at git status to make sure in English

Fix https://github.com/magicmonty/bash-git-prompt/pull/170#issuecomment-142516122
master
Kentaro Wada 10 years ago
parent 54162e71d0
commit 0dbac24bba
  1. 3
      gitstatus.py

@ -74,7 +74,8 @@ def get_stash():
# `git status --porcelain --branch` can collect all information # `git status --porcelain --branch` can collect all information
# branch, remote_branch, untracked, staged, changed, conflicts, ahead, behind # branch, remote_branch, untracked, staged, changed, conflicts, ahead, behind
po = Popen(['git', 'status', '--porcelain', '--branch'], stdout=PIPE, stderr=PIPE) po = Popen(['git', 'status', '--porcelain', '--branch'], env={'LC_ALL': 'C'},
stdout=PIPE, stderr=PIPE)
stdout, sterr = po.communicate() stdout, sterr = po.communicate()
if po.returncode != 0: if po.returncode != 0:
sys.exit(0) # Not a git repository sys.exit(0) # Not a git repository

Loading…
Cancel
Save